两种β-环糊精对苯环壬酯手性识别的串联四极杆质谱研究

         

摘要

目的 研究β-环糊精和2,3,6-三甲氧基-β-环糊精对手性药物苯环壬酯的立体选择性识别作用.方法 分别将苯环壬酯与两种β-环糊精等体积混合形成包合物后直接进样,采用串联四级杆质谱法,在正离子检测方式下,分析其相对丰度,观察结合性,分析两种环糊精对手性分子苯环壬酯的立体识别能力.结果 β-环糊精对苯环壬酯的手性识别作用不明显;2,3,6-三甲氧基-β-环糊精对苯环壬酯对映异构体具有很强的立体识别能力.结论 2,3,6-三甲氧基-β-环糊精与苯环壬酯之间具有显著的立体选择性相互作用.%Objective To investigate the stereoselectivity recognition of p-cyclodextrin or 2,3 ,6-tri-o-methyl-fS-cyclodextrin as the chiral selector with phencynonate, a novel chiral anticholinergic agent. Methods (3-Cyclodextrin or 2, 3 , 6-tri-o-methyl-p-cyclodextrin was mixed with phencynonate in equal volume and formed the complexes, respectively. The samples were injected directly to the tandem quadrupole mass spectrometry. In positive ion mode, the relative abundances and the combination rate of p-cyclodextrin or 2, 3, 6-tri-o methyl-p-cyclodextrin with phencynonate isomer complex were analyzed. Results 2,3, 6-Tri-o-methyl-p-cyclodextrin had strong recognition ability of stereoselectivity to chiral phencynonate isomers, but the chiral recognition ability of p-cyclodextrin to phencynonate isomers was not significant. Conclusion There is markedly stereoselective interaction between 2,3, 6-tri-o-methyl-p-cyclodextrin and phencynonate.
